原文:拿什么拯救你,我的代码--c#编码规范实战篇

此文为译文,原文地址请点击。 本文通过重构一个垃圾代码,阐述了如何写出优秀的代码。开发人员及代码审核人员需按照此规范开发和审核代码。此规范以C 为例,JAVA的童鞋一并参考,C 的童鞋自行脑补吧。 简介 这篇文章的目的是展示如何将一段垃圾代码重构成一个干净的 可扩展性和可维护的代码。我将解释如何通过最佳实践和更好的设计模式来改写它。 阅读本文你需要有以下基础: c 基础 依赖注入,工厂模式,策略模 ...

2016-04-21 08:21 23 3601 推荐指数:

查看详情

C# Xamarin移动开发项目实战篇

一、课程介绍 在前面阿笨的《C# Xamarin移动开发基础进修》课程中,大家已经熟悉和了解了Xamarin移动App开发的基础知识和原理。本次分享课《C# Xamarin移动开发项目实战篇》,阿笨将直接带领大家进入Xamarin for android的实战项目环节,真真体验一下 ...

Sat Jun 30 23:59:00 CST 2018 0 1977
C#编码规范

术语 Pascal 大小写:将标识符的首字母和后面连接的每个单词的首字母都大写。可以对三字符或更多字符的标识符使用Pascal 大小写。例如:BackColor Camel 大小写:标识符的首字母 ...

Fri Jan 03 17:46:00 CST 2020 0 3612
C#编码规范

1 规范目的 ……………………………………………………… 3 2 适用范围 ……………………………………………………… 3 3 代码注释 ……………………………………………………… 3   3.1 代码注释约定 ...

Fri Aug 31 08:40:00 CST 2012 3 26759
Jenkins自动发布代码实战篇

                  Jenkins自动发布代码实战篇                                      作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任。 一.Jenkins服务器配置秘钥对并上传到Gitlab中 ...

Sat Sep 08 06:28:00 CST 2018 0 1367
C# 编码规范

本文是参考阿里的Java编码规范修改的C#版本,自整理并编写,欢迎指正! 编程规约 (一)命名规约 1.【强制】代码中当且仅当私有成员可以使用下划线开始 反例:public string _name 2.【强制】代码中的命名严禁使用拼音 ...

Wed Apr 05 23:07:00 CST 2017 2 4036
C#编码规范

记录 编码约定 学习过程。 命名空间约定 如果没有使用using指令,项目也没有默认导入合适的命名空间,访问这些命名空间或者类型时,则需要“完全限定名称”。 如果使用了Using指令,则不需要“完全限定名称”。 代码布局约定 不轻易更改 ...

Sun Mar 08 06:37:00 CST 2020 1 721
C# 编码规范

。 4、不要使用类型前缀,例如,类名称前加上C以表示这是一个类,如:CButton。 5 、类命名中 ...

Fri Oct 07 23:57:00 CST 2016 0 1859
自己总结的C#编码规范--5.如何写好注释

本文是读完前言中提到的几本书后,结合自身的想法总结出来的如何写好注释的一些比较实用的方法。 另外本文是上一 注释 的一个补充 如何写好注释 避免使用不明确的代词 有些情况下,"it", "this"等代词指代很容易产生歧义,最安全的方式是不要使用将所有可能产生歧义 ...

Sat Aug 02 00:37:00 CST 2014 4 2030
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M